(the ARCH sistuation is tricky)... > I know that you need some 32bit static libraries installed on your 64bit > system (ones that are not installed by default). > > -kto > > Kelly O'Hair wrote: > > I recall a problem where if you have an env variable named ARCH, you > > will impact the build of hotspot. I forget all the details, but I recall > > that some of the hotspot makefiles do an 'ifndef ARCH' before setting > ARCH, > > so it can get impacted by the environment variables. > > > > The ARCH_DATA_MODEL=32 or ARCH_DATA_MODEL=64 is used by the openjdk > > makefiles > > (hotspot makefiles may also look for LP64=1). > > I would try running 'make sanity' and see what ARCH setting it has. > > > > The whole arch naming issue is a bit messy. There is a libarch name used > > under > > the 'lib' directory, I call this LIBARCH and for Solaris and Linux it's > > one of > > i386, sparc, amd64, or sparcv9. (Linux may use sparc64???) > > Windows doesn't really use a LIBARCH. > > > > Then there is the ARCH used after the PLATFORM name of windows, linux, > > solaris > > to create the directory names and bundles, like windows-i586 (yes, it's > > i586 > > in this case, or sparc or amd64 or sparcv9). > > Then there are other places where people have used generic arch names > like > > x86 or x64. > > > > My advice is to not mess with ARCH and not set ARCH in your environment. > > If the makefiles aren't figuring out what the correct ARCH is, then we > > should > > fix that. I'm not sure when this ARCH mess will ever be cleaned up, but > > the first step may be to stop using the spelling "ARCH" in the makefiles > > because of the confusion as to where it's used and what it means. > > (Getting ARCH from the environment variables also seems very wrong to > me) > > > > --- > > The ALT_JDK_IMPORT_PATH problem is a known one, setting it to the boot > > jdk is > > harmless when doing a full build. > > > > -kto > > > > Ben Cheng wrote: > >> Hi Folks, > >> > >> I am trying to build 32-bit openjdk7 from source under control/make, > >> but I seem to have endless troubles picking up the right ARCH option. > >> The source code is from the b23 snapshot. > >> > >> I started with > >> > >> make ARCH_DATA_MODEL=32 ALT_BOOTDIR=/usr/lib/jvm/java-6-sun > >> ANT_HOME=<my_ant_path> FINDBUGS_HOME=<my_findbugs_path> > >> > >> It quickly failed with the following error: > >> > >> [ gcc command neglected] > >> ... > >> -ljvm -L/usr/lib/jvm/java-6-sun/jre/lib/amd64 -ljava > >> -L/usr/lib/jvm/java-6-sun/jre/lib/amd64/server -ljvm -lc > >> /usr/bin/ld: cannot find -ljvm > >> > >> because there is no amd64 under /usr/lib/jvm/java-6-sun/jre/lib but > >> only i386, and without specifying ARCH the makefile relies on "uname > >> -m" to guess the ARCH, and it chooses amd64 when seeing x86_64. > >> > >> So I tried to add ARCH=i386 in the command line.
